Configure CiviCRM Home Page with Meetings
September 19, 2007, 05:13:35 am
Hi All,

Whenever anyone in my org schedules a meeting or other activity, it shows up on the CiviCRM home page. However, staff members only want to see the activities/meetings that they schedule and not everyone else's. Is this possible to configure?

Thanks.

Re: Configure CiviCRM Home Page with Meetings
September 19, 2007, 10:28:50 am
Emily - The Home Page displays ALL Activities for users who are assigned the "administer CiviCRM" access control permission. Otherwise it only displays activities where the logged in user is either the Source or Target of the Activity.

Based on the behavior your reporting - I'm assuming that all your staff members are assigned "administer CiviCRM" permission. If this is not needed for their task - the easiest fix is to remove this from their Role (I'm assuming Drupal here). Otherwise, you would need to make a small hack to the code - modifying CRM/Contact/Page/View/DashBoard.php - approx line 157 which sets the $admin flag.

Re: Configure CiviCRM Home Page with Meetings
March 10, 2008, 07:56:22 am
I've just noticed that in v2.0 even users who have "administer CiviCRM" checked off in Drupal access control are only getting activities for themselves where they are Source or Target of an Activity; before "CiviCRM administrators" could see all upcoming activities.

Is this a purposeful change or a bug?

Re: Configure CiviCRM Home Page with Meetings
March 20, 2008, 12:12:10 pm
Just to follow up on this issue, in the next 2.0 release there will be a new permission called 'view all activities' that you can check to give certain roles the ability to see activities without giving them administer civicrm privs. You can see the full issue here:

http://issues.civicrm.org/jira/browse/CRM-2869
